The Rock Teases When WWE Return Will Happen

The Rock

The Rock returned to the ring at WrestleMania 40 and now the WWE legend has revealed when he has his sights set on another comeback.

The Rock pinned Cody Rhodes in the WrestleMania 40 night one main event ensuring that it would be ‘Bloodline Rules’ for Rhodes’ WWE Universal Title match with Roman Reigns the following night.

The Final Boss made his presence felt in that bout but was taken out by The Undertaker who shocked everyone by giving the man he once held the WWE Tag Team Championship for three days with an almighty chokeslam. For once The Bloodline did not have the numbers advantage as Cody Rhodes finished his story and defeated Roman Reigns to become WWE Champion for the very first time.

The Rock Plotting WWE Return

Taking to social media, The Rock shared a video where he reflected on his experience at WrestleMania 40 and revealed he has his sights already set on an epic comeback:

Congratulations to Cody Rhodes, congratulations to my cousin Roman Reigns on an incredible three-in-a-half-year run, maybe even four years, just incredible, iconic, and historic.

I’m very proud of you, uso. Also congratulations to the real MVP of the entire WrestleMania weekend, Seth Rollins. What an honor it was to share the ring with you three. What an honor it was for us to break records. And now my sights are set on the next WrestleMania. But that’s down the road.

The Rock also revealed his WrestleMania 40 MVP and vowed to make Cody Rhodes bleed again, perhaps pointing to what match he has in mind for WrestleMania 41 in 2025.
